South Africa celebrates reaching World Cup knockout stage for first time

South Africa’s team has celebrated reaching the World Cup knockout stage for the first time after defeating South Korea 1-0 at Monterrey Stadium in Mexico. A video showed players dancing and chanting in the dressing room.
